1,000 line up for temporary Oregon State Fair jobs

SALEM, Ore. (AP) -- More than 1,000 people lined up Monday to apply for temporary jobs at the Oregon State Fair in Salem.

The Statesman Journal reports (http://bit.ly/phqGjQ ) the Employment Department gave yellow cards to the first 300 people in line, referring them to vendors. The next 300 got blue tickets, allowing them to return Tuesday to apply for jobs at the fair that runs from Aug 26 through Sept. 5.

Some people who waited in line went home empty handed.
